pgrep
コマンド
選択基準にマッチするプロセスのプロセス ID を標準出力するコマンド
構文
pgrep [オプション] [パターン]
オプション
- -l:プロセス名をプロセス ID といっしょに表示する
- -o:マッチしたプロセスの中から最古のものを表示する
- -f:マッチさせるパターンをコマンドライン全体を対象とする
- -v:マッチの否定
- -d 文字:出力で各プロセスの区切りに用いる文字列を設定する
- -U ユーザID:ユーザIDがリストのどれかであるプロセスを表示する
- -G グループID:実グループ ID がリストのどれかであるプロセスにのみマッチする
使用例
sshd という名前で、かつ root が所有するプロセスのみをリストする
- $ pgrep -u root sshd
- 1993
root または daemon が所有するプロセスをリストする
- $ pgrep -u root , sshd
- 2436
- 2460
- 2461
- 2463
- 2482
- (以下省略)
スポンサードリンク
[ プロセス管理 ]
Linuxコマンドには、こんなコマンドもあります。
| sync | メモリにあるデータバッファをディスクと比較し同期をとるコマンド |
| dd | ファイルのブロックサイズ、ファイル形式を変換とコピーするコマンド |
| lilo | liloブートローダーをインストールするコマンド |
| swapoff | スワップ領域を無効にするコマンド |
| lspci | PCIバスデバイスを確認するコマンド |
当サイトについてと免責事項
- Linuxコマンド百科辞典は個人で運営しているサイトです。
- 当サイト内の掲載情報をご利用された際に発生した、いかなる損害・トラブルについても、一切の責任を負いかねますのでご容赦ください。
